This is heartbreaking. Nothing enrages me more than the mistreatment of children. Why do you think this is being covered up?



Originally the Iraqi Government didn't want this story reported, but the U.S. Military Command intervened and gave Lara Logan approval to run the story.



It is believed that the Orphanage Director was selling the donated food and clothing for profit and letting the boys starve to death.

The Iraqi Government gave his facility the food, but they must not have inspected the facility to make sure the boys were being taken care of properly??
